(p. 645) nāraduḍu nāra-duḍu. [Skt.] n. Nārada, the Mercury or Momus of the Hindu Olympus, represented as the inventor of the lute, and messenger and newsmonger of the gods. A roaming tell-tale, a makebate. నారదసంగీతము divine music. నారదత్వము nāradatvamu. n. A jeering makebate temper like that of Narada or Mercury. A. ii. 36.
